WHAT IT MEANS THE RETURN OF SPIDER-MAN AS A STREET HERO

Many were surprised by the sad end Peter Parker had at the end of “Spider-Man”, although this decision by Marvel began to make sense with the announcement of the new movies and series that will be part of the MCU.

Recently, Marvel Studios revealed at San Diego Comic-Con the productions that will complete Phase 4, and will make up Phase 5 and 6. Something that caused surprise is that none are named after Spider-Man. Although he will not have his own title, Spider-Man will be part of the “Multiverse Saga”, possibly in series like Daredevil with Charlie Coxwho made a brief cameo in “No Road Home.”

In the comics, Spider-Man was a street superhero in New York who fought criminals like the Kingpin, who appeared in the “Hawkeye” series. It will also be part of “Echo” and “Daredevil”.

In an interview with MTV News, Kevin Feige, the president of Marvel Studios, explained that the MCU will be divided into different parts and one of them is the “street levelwith Peter Parker (Spider-Man) and Matt Murdock (Daredevil).

This is great news for fans of the spider hero, as it means that the character will return to his roots as a street hero and iconic characters he fought in the animated pages will also be introduced. It is important, because the MCU he skipped that part of his story and went right on to making Spider-Man an Avenger and an international hero.
